Installing Vechicle textures

Featured Replies

I have searched the fourms and could not find this...

Maybe it is just me but I can not for the life of me figuar out how to install Vechicle Textures when I go into SkarkIV and go to the vehicles.img and go to say police.wtd and click edit. This is what I see

I do not see a place to load the png file... Am I missing somthing?

The button your looking for is in that picture. Its "IMPORT texture" but you need a car that supports liveries. 99% of the cars out there do so download one and install it then you can change the skins. If your trying to install a car.wtd thats one step back from the screen you captured.

So this would not work? Do I need to import a .wtd and .wtf file that contans a police_sign_1.png and such? and then I can change the png file?

Exactly, when you download a car it will have the two necessary files, the model(WFT) and the textures(WTD) you will replace the default car with these files and the WTD will contain police_sign_1/2/3/4. Then you would import the different skins you want in these places.
